What is an FTO?

FTOs, or Field Training Officers, are experienced law enforcement officers responsible for training and mentoring new recruits in the field. They guide trainees through real-life situations, demonstrating proper procedures, communication, and decision-making skills. FTOs play a crucial role in helping recruits transition from the classroom to active duty, ensuring they are prepared to serve the community safely and effectively.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Field Training Officer?

To thrive as a Field Training Officer (FTO), you need extensive law enforcement experience, a deep understanding of departmental policies, and often completion of specialized FTO certification courses. Familiarity with police reporting systems, body-worn camera technology, and incident management software is typically required. Strong leadership, communication, critical thinking, and mentoring abilities set top FTOs apart. These skills ensure new officers are effectively trained, uphold professional standards, and adapt to the demands of policing.

What are some common challenges faced by an FTO when mentoring new recruits?

As an FTO, one of the biggest challenges is adapting your training style to suit the diverse backgrounds and learning paces of new recruits. Balancing the responsibility of evaluating performance while also providing constructive feedback can be demanding, as you need to ensure consistent standards without discouraging trainees. Additionally, FTOs often manage high-stress situations in the field while modeling professionalism and decision-making for their trainees, which requires patience, communication skills, and flexibility.

Job description

 Apex Ambulance Service is a rapidly growing emergency  transportation provider focused on, clinical excellence, and strong hospital partnerships. We are building a best-in-class EMS organization and are seeking a high-level clinical leader to help shape our future. This is not a standard field position. We are seeking a Clinical Director / Lead Paramedic who will take ownership of clinical operations, training infrastructure, and quality performance across the organization.
You will play a key role in:
  •  Building and leading a high-performance FTO program
  •  Standardizing clinical excellence across all crews
  •  Acting as the bridge between field operations and hospital partners
  •  Driving quality, compliance, and growth initiatives
Key Responsibilities
  •  Oversee all clinical operations and patient care standards
  •  Design and lead a structured Field Training Officer (FTO) program
  •  Implement and maintain evidence-based clinical protocols
  •  Lead QA/QI programs and ensure continuous improvement 
  •  Review ePCR reports and provide actionable feedback 
  •  Train, mentor, and develop EMTs, Paramedics, and FTOs 
  •  Ensure full compliance with Virginia EMS regulations and inspections 
  •  Support executive leadership in scaling operations and service quality
  •  Participate in strategic hiring and workforce development
Required Qualifications
  •  Active Paramedic Certification (Virginia or eligible for reciprocity)
  • 3+ years of paramedic experience, with leadership responsibility 
  •  Proven experience in FTO, QA/QI, or clinical supervision
  •  Strong knowledge of EMS systems, compliance, and documentation standards
  •  Excellent leadership, communication, and decision-making skills 
  •  Experience working with hospital systems or IFT operations
Preferred (High-Value) Qualifications
  •  Previous Clinical Director, EMS Supervisor, or Operations Leadership role
  •  Instructor certifications (ACLS, PALS, CPR Instructor
  •  Experience building or scaling an EMS or transport program 
  •  Familiarity with ESO  or hospital discharge platforms (strong plus)
